Overview: University of East London
The University of East London (UEL), established in 1898, is a prominent public university situated in London, United Kingdom. Over its long history, UEL has transitioned from a technical institute to a modern, career-focused institution. With main campuses in Stratford and the Royal Albert Dock, the university serves more than 17,000 students from over 135 countries. UEL is a comprehensive university, balancing high-impact research with innovative, student-centered teaching across a range of disciplines. Its scale, diversity, and urban context position it as a credible actor within global higher education.
Academic Strengths and Structure
UEL is recognized for its excellence in areas such as civil engineering, architecture, psychology, computer science, business, and health sciences. The university emphasizes employability and industry engagement through applied, interdisciplinary curriculums and strong professional accreditations. Its research portfolio is growing rapidly: in the recent Research Excellence Framework (REF 2021), 92% of its research was rated as internationally recognized, with areas such as allied health, computer science, and social policy standing out. UEL has fostered numerous global partnerships and offers a variety of dual-degree and exchange programs. Notably, the university is affiliated with major academic consortia and maintains collaborations with organizations such as the NHS and leading tech firms.
Student Life and Community
UEL’s vibrant campus life features over 100 student-run clubs and societies reflecting its multicultural community, with regular cultural festivals, career fairs, and academic symposiums. The institution strongly promotes diversity, inclusivity, and internationalization—over 60% of the student body are from ethnic minority backgrounds. Students can access extensive support services, including dedicated mental health resources and career guidance. On-campus housing options, state-of-the-art sports facilities (including the SportsDock complex), and a thriving creative arts environment enrich the overall experience. The university actively encourages student engagement in sustainability and social responsibility initiatives.
